    I'm considering to upgrade our server. We've had a few issues with RAM; occasionally, the database we use had to be restarted because it ran out of memory. It turns out that with the newest generation of vservers at our provider, an upgrade to 8GB instead of 4GB RAM is only 70 cents a month. The migration will have to be manual, though - according to the provider, an automatic migration isn't possible because it's a different hardware generation.

                  That's strange. I can't reproduce the problem here.

                  I believe sometimes there is a timeout issue - when the Twitter embed script doesn't load quickly enough, the page is rendered without the embedding.

                  Do others have the same problem? Does the problem still occur when you use a mobile network?
